Stat TrackingWhen you set up your account, you'll see that there are a few playlists already made for you. These are based on how you listen to your music and how you rate it. Every song that you upload can be rated from one to five stars. They have a playlist that lists the top 25 best rated songs in your list. They also have a list for the most played songs and the newest songs added to your account. All of these stats are based on what you do with your account, and only you. If someone else would rate your song a two instead of a five, it doesn't change the status on your own Anywhere.FM station.
Sharing
The main purpose of Anywhere.FM is to share your music. This is different from other sharing sites because there is no downloading involved. Your fans are just listening to your songs. They can't download them and they can't add any to your station. This takes care of any copyright problems.
When you sign up for your account, you are given a unique web address to share with your friends. Just give them the URL and they can listen to your favorite music. For an example of this, you can listen to my own channel at http://anywhere.fm/goldferris.
